With over 450,000 visitors each year, Montauk State Park has earned the reputation of being one of the most popular vacation spots in Missouri. Generations of Missourians have been coming to Montauk State Park to enjoy some of the best fishing in the state. Though Montauk State Park is famous for fishing, the park offers visitors a myriad of other recreational activities that include hiking and biking as well as playgrounds, campgrounds, and tours of the Historic 1896 Grist Mill.

Of course, fishing is the main reason Montauk State Park has become so popular. The fast flowing, clear spring-fed headwaters of Current River make Montauk State Park a haven for rainbow and brown trout. Anglers of all levels are afforded some of the finest trout fishing in the Midwest.

Montauk State Park is home to the Montauk Fish Hatchery which was founded in 1932. The Montauk Fish Hatchery offers tours of the facilities from Memorial Day weekend through Labor Day weekend each year.
